Understanding Neck Pain
The neck is a complex structure of muscles, tendons, ligaments, and vertebrae, making it susceptible to injury, inflammation, and chronic conditions. Common causes of neck pain include:
Cervical Arthritis (Cervical Spondylosis) – Wear and tear of the cervical spine leading to stiffness and nerve compression.
Herniated or Bulging Discs – Discs pressing on nerves in the neck, causing radiating pain down the shoulders and arms.
Whiplash & Traumatic Injuries – Sudden movements from car accidents or sports injuries leading to neck sprains and strains.
Muscle Tension & Poor Posture – Prolonged sitting, hunching over devices, and muscle imbalances that contribute to chronic stiffness.
Pinched Nerves (Cervical Radiculopathy) – Compression of spinal nerves resulting in sharp pain, tingling, and weakness.
Post-Surgical Recovery – Pain and inflammation following spinal or neck surgery.
Symptoms of Neck Pain
Dull, aching, or sharp pain in the neck and shoulders
Limited range of motion or stiffness
Radiating pain into the arms or hands
Tingling, numbness, or weakness in the upper extremities
Frequent headaches and muscle spasms
